Thoughtfully crafted
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"Thoughtfully crafted"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it to describe something that has been created with care, consideration, and attention to detail. Example: "The menu features a selection of thoughtfully crafted dishes that highlight local ingredients and culinary traditions."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
Use "thoughtfully crafted" to describe products, plans, or messages that show clear attention to detail and care in their creation. It conveys a sense of quality and intention.
Common error
Avoid using "thoughtfully crafted" in overly casual or informal situations. It can sound pretentious or out of place if the context doesn't warrant such a formal description.

Linguistic Context
The phrase "thoughtfully crafted" functions as an adjective phrase modifying a noun. It describes something that has been created with care, intention, and attention to detail. It is often used to emphasize the quality and deliberate nature of the creation, according to Ludwig.

FAQs
How can I use "thoughtfully crafted" in a sentence?
You can use "thoughtfully crafted" to describe something made with care and attention to detail. For example, "The menu features a selection of "thoughtfully crafted dishes" that highlight local ingredients."
What's a good alternative to "thoughtfully crafted"?
Alternatives to "thoughtfully crafted" include "carefully designed", "intentionally created", or "meticulously constructed". The best choice depends on the specific context.
Is it appropriate to use "thoughtfully crafted" in everyday conversation?
While grammatically correct, "thoughtfully crafted" is more suited for formal writing or when describing items of particular quality. Simpler terms might be better for casual conversation.
What is the nuance between "thoughtfully crafted" and "well-made"?
"Well-made" generally refers to the quality of construction or manufacturing. "Thoughtfully crafted" implies not only quality but also intention and care in the design and creation process.
